Clash Royale is a masterclass in mobile game design. By blending card collection with real-time tower defense, Supercell created a competitive environment that is easy to understand but incredibly difficult to master. The three-minute matches are perfect for mobile play, providing intense bursts of strategy.
The constant updates and seasonal content keep the meta evolving, though it can be a bit of a grind for free-to-play players to keep up with card levels. However, the satisfaction of perfectly timing a 'Log' to wipe out an army or seeing your 'Prince' land a final charge on a tower is unmatched in the genre. It's a polished, vibrant, and highly addictive competitive experience.

The most common mistake is overspending Elixir early. Always try to play reactively; let your opponent commit troops first so you can counter them for a positive Elixir trade.
A strong deck needs a 'win condition' (like a Giant or Hog Rider), defensive cards, and spells. Make sure your average Elixir cost stays between 3.0 and 4.0 for optimal cycle speed.
Clans allow you to request cards from other players, participate in Clan Wars for big rewards, and practice in friendly battles.

I have a love/hate relationship with this game but it is still my single favorite mobile game. However, the matchmaking in War is beyond broken. Probably half the time, I am playing decks with an average level 2-3 higher than mine. I’m not sure that I have ever written a game review but I am hoping Supercell’s developers hear enough reviews like this to actually make a change. It is all but impossible to overcome a deck with all level 13 when you have a mix of 10 and 11. It’s gotten to the point that I usually just quit as soon as it becomes obvious that the person I am playing against isn’t terrible because I just have nearly 0% chance to win otherwise. Not only do they have better cards typically, I will go and check the player profile afterwards and they often have many more trophies than I do. You know a matchmaking system is broken when you are consistently outgunned and compete against players with higher achievements/skill in the game. I really can’t make sense of the matchmaking algorithm. I am sure they put a ton of work into it but it is about as bad as it gets. This is only in reference to war. Single player matchmaking is actually pretty good. As background, I actually play 6 accounts ranging from 4300 trophies on my lowest to a high of 5800 on my best account. When it comes to clash Royale I have been playing for quite some time now and what I have seen in terms of progression is that it’s very challenging to get level 14 cards, and I understand that you did this on purpose because they are so powerful. But when I think of progressing the one thing that helped me get my cards to higher levels faster and easier was the pass Royale. The pass allowed me to win around 50 matches in each season and I would then earn enough crowns to get pretty far in which then unlocked tons of chests and wildcards and if I decided to play even more it even granted me a few legendary cards. But with the latest update you guys have made the diamond pass. I think that the diamond pass ruins progression for free to play users because it simply made it so you guys had to also nerf the gold pass and the rewards that you unlock for free and you even made it harder to progress to the free rewards by merging the tiers. When I think of a battle pass I think of fortnite or apex legends where they separate the free rewards and the payed rewards so you can see everything you can get and it’s the same to progress the payed and the free versions. This is exactly how you used to do it so who’s to say you couldn’t make a 3rd separation and have 3 lines showcasing each of the rewards for the gold and diamond pass? I believe this would help you make money while also keeping the game fun and less demanding of you to spend money in order to level up your cards. Sincerely, Hunter
